2. Description of Service
Toolgebra is a web-based platform that allows users to create, compose, and share custom data transformation tools and workflows. The Service provides:
- Access to built-in tools for data operations, text processing, conversions, and more
- Visual workflow builder for chaining tools together
- Tool currying and customization capabilities
- Public and private workflow sharing
- Client-side and server-side processing options

4. Subscription Tiers
4.1 Free Tier
Provides unlimited public tools and workflows with client-side execution.
4.2 Builder Tier ($15/month)
Includes private tools, removal of Toolgebra branding, and usage analytics.
4.3 Team Tier ($79/month)
Includes shared workspace, API access, and role-based permissions.
4.4 Payment and Billing
Paid subscriptions are billed monthly or annually. All fees are non-refundable except as required by law. You may cancel your subscription at any time.
